The Unique Characteristics of Mini Labradoodles

Mini Labradoodles are known for their endearing characteristics, which make them stand out in the world of companion dogs. Their size, temperament, and coat type are just a few of the features that contribute to their popularity. Typically weighing between 15 to 30 pounds, and standing about 14 to 16 inches tall, Mini Labradoodles are the perfect size for both apartment living and larger homes. Their smaller stature allows them to be easily transported, making them great travel companions.

Temperament-wise, Mini Labradoodles embody the best qualities of their parent breeds. They are friendly, sociable, and often get along well with children and other pets. This breed is known for its playful nature, which can bring a sense of joy and energy to any household. Their intelligence and eagerness to please also make training a breeze, whether you are teaching basic commands or more advanced tricks. This combination of traits means that they thrive in environments where they receive plenty of attention and interaction from their owners.

Another appealing aspect of Mini Labradoodles is their coat. While individual dogs may vary, many Mini Labradoodles inherit the curly or wavy coat of the Poodle, which is often hypoallergenic. This makes them a suitable choice for individuals with allergies, as their fur tends to shed less than other breeds. Regular grooming is essential, not only to maintain their coat but also to ensure they stay comfortable and healthy. Overall, the unique characteristics of Mini Labradoodles make them a beloved choice for those seeking a loyal and loving companion.

Training and Socialization Tips for Mini Labradoodles

Training and socialization are crucial components of raising a well-adjusted Mini Labradoodle. Given their intelligence and eagerness to please, these dogs often excel in obedience training. Starting early with basic commands such as “sit,” “stay,” and “come” is essential. Positive reinforcement techniques, such as treats and praise, work wonders in encouraging good behavior.

Socialization is equally important for Mini Labradoodles. Exposing your dog to various environments, people, and other animals from a young age helps them develop into a well-rounded adult. Consider enrolling your Mini Labradoodle in puppy classes or playgroups to foster social skills and build confidence. The more experiences you can provide, the better equipped your dog will be to handle new situations as they grow.

Consistency is key when training a Mini Labradoodle. Establishing a routine helps them understand expectations and reduces confusion. Short, fun training sessions are more effective than long, monotonous ones, keeping your dog engaged and eager to learn. As they master basic commands, you can introduce more complex tricks and activities to keep their minds stimulated.

Lastly, remember that patience is essential. Every dog learns at their own pace, and it’s vital to remain positive and encouraging throughout the process. With time and dedication, your Mini Labradoodle will become a well-behaved member of your family.

Creating a Loving Home Environment for Your Mini Labradoodle

Creating a loving and nurturing home environment for your Mini Labradoodle is essential for their happiness and well-being. One of the first steps in this process is ensuring that your living space is safe and comfortable. Remove any hazards that could pose a risk, and provide a designated area for your dog to relax, such as a cozy bed or crate.

Establishing a routine is also vital for your Mini Labradoodle. Dogs thrive on consistency, so having set times for feeding, walks, and play can help them feel secure. Incorporate daily exercise into their routine to keep them physically fit and mentally stimulated. Regular playtime, whether it’s fetch or tug-of-war, can also strengthen your bond and provide an outlet for their energy.

Social interactions are crucial for your Mini Labradoodle’s development. Spend quality time with your dog, engaging in activities that both of you enjoy. This could be trips to the dog park, playdates with other dogs, or simply cuddling on the couch. The emotional connection you forge will enhance their sense of belonging and happiness.

Lastly, don’t forget about mental stimulation. Toys that challenge your dog’s intellect, such as puzzle feeders or interactive games, can keep them entertained and prevent boredom. Providing a mix of physical and mental activities will ensure your Mini Labradoodle remains a happy and well-adjusted companion in your home.
